Effects of aggregate mineral surface anisotropy on asphalt-aggregate interfacial bonding using molecular dynamics (MD) simulation

x The effects of aggregate mineral surface anisotropy on asphalt-aggregate interfacial bonding have not been studied so far. This paper presents a research that applied molecular dynamics (MD) simulation to investigate these effects. The analysis is presented by studying the interfacial bonding characteristics between asphalt and two aggregate minerals, namely a-quartz and calcite. The two aggregate minerals were selected to represent acidic and alkaline aggregates respectively. Asphalt was represented by a four-component model. To obtain a stable conformation for the asphalt model, its molecular structure was optimized using the simulated annealing (SA) method based on geometry and energy considerations. The physical properties including density and glass transition temperature for the four-component asphalt model was considered to justify the model chosen. For the aggregates, six commonly exposed surfaces (0 01), (1 0 0), (1 01) of a-quartz and (1 0 4), (2 1 4), (0 1 8) of calcite were cleaved respectively to build asphalt-aggregate interface models with the four-component asphalt model. It was found that different aggregate mineral surfaces have significant influences on the adhesion properties between asphalt and minerals. For a-quartz-asphalt models, the adhesion interaction is dominated by van der Waals energy while van der Waals interaction and electrostatic interaction are both important for calcite-asphalt models. In addition, from the atomic scale, the adhesion mechanism between asphalt and different mineral surfaces was also found strongly related to the mineral surface atomic density and dangling bonds of surface active ions. The analysis shows that the calcite (an alkaline aggregate) has a stronger bonding strength with asphalt than the a-quartz (an acidic aggregate). The findings of MD simulations agree well with experimental findings of past researches concerning the relative asphalt-aggregate bonding strength of alkaline limestone and acidic silica aggregates. The study demonstrates that surface anisotropy of aggregate minerals is a significant factor to be considered in the study of bonding characteristics of asphalt-aggregate interface. 机译:到目前为止,尚未研究骨料表面各向异性对沥青-骨料界面结合的影响。本文提出了一项应用分子动力学(MD)模拟来研究这些影响的研究。通过研究沥青和两种骨料矿物(a-石英和方解石)之间的界面结合特性,进行了分析。选择两种骨料矿物分别代表酸性和碱性骨料。沥青由四组分模型表示。为了获得沥青模型的稳定构象,基于几何形状和能量考虑因素,使用模拟退火(SA)方法优化了其分子结构。考虑了四组分沥青模型的物理性质,包括密度和玻璃化转变温度,以证明所选择的模型是合理的。对于骨料,分别切割了六个通常暴露的a石英表面(0 01),(1 0 0),(1 01)和方解石(1 0 4),(2 1 4),(0 1 8)。用四组分沥青模型建立沥青-骨料界面模型。发现不同的骨料矿物表面对沥青和矿物之间的粘合性能有显着影响。对于a-石英-沥青模型,粘附相互作用主要由范德华力决定,而范德华相互作用和静电相互作用对方解石-沥青模型均很重要。另外,从原子尺度上,还发现沥青与不同矿物表面之间的粘附机理与矿物表面原子密度和表面活性离子的悬挂键密切相关。分析表明,方解石(碱性骨料)与沥青的结合强度比α-石英(酸性骨料)强。 MD模拟的结果与过去有关碱性石灰石和酸性二氧化硅骨料的相对沥青-骨料粘结强度的研究结果相吻合。研究表明,骨料矿物的表面各向异性是研究沥青-骨料界面粘结特性的重要因素。 (C)2019 Elsevier Ltd.保留所有权利。
